Kinabatangan Wildlife Sanctuary region
E969423
UNEXPLORED
The Kinabatangan Wildlife Sanctuary region is a protected area in Sabah, Malaysian Borneo, renowned for its rich biodiversity and dense populations of wildlife such as orangutans, pygmy elephants, and proboscis monkeys along the Kinabatangan River floodplain.
